Barbara Jean Zaklan

January 18, 1932 — November 12, 2013

Barbara J. Zaklan died Tuesday, November 12, 2013 at the Hospice Care Center in Copley.
She was born in Akron on January 18, 1932 to the late Eugene and Lurita Holloway. Barbara graduated from East High School in 1950, where she was voted the best dancer. Barbara worked for American Greetings for 10 years. She was an avid tennis player, enjoyed playing cards with her bridge club, attending adult bible study, and traveling. She also enjoyed Polka dancing with her husband Nick. Barbara was a member of The Chapel in Akron.
Along with her parents, Barbara was preceded in death by her brother Milton E. Riley. She is survived by her husband of 53 years, Nicholas Zaklan; son Scott (Deanna) Zaklan; daughter Cheryl Zaklan; and grandson Kyle Zaklan.
